[linux-programlama] Re: Gruplama

---------

From: aydinsinan (aydinsinan@ttnet.net.tr)
Date: Mon 26 May 2003 - 14:39:18 EEST

  • Next message: A. Murat EREN: "[linux-programlama] Re: Gruplama"

    cevap icin tesekkurler..
    siz ayri ayri cekiyorsunuz veritabanindan...
    ama benim istedigim. tek bir sorgu ile hepsini elde etmek.

    1500 satirdan olusan ve cok degiskenli bir veri tabani icin. ve sutunlarda=
    =20
    degerlerin ne oldugunu tam bilmeden sizin dediginiz sekilde yapmak mumkun=20
    degil.
    teker teker bakmak lazim degiskenlere....

    At 14:34 26.05.2003 +0300, you wrote:
    >Bildi=F0im kadar=FDyla d=FCz veritabanlar=FDyla (yani normal sutun ve
    >sat=FDrlardan olu=FEan) bu m=FCmk=FCn de=F0il... LDAP tarz=FD hiyerar=FEik=
     veritaban=FD
    >y=F6ntemleriyle bu m=FCmk=FCn...
    >Tabii ili=FEkisel veritaban=FD kullanarak buna biraz yakla=FEman=FDz m=FCmk=
    =FCn ama
    >anlad=FD=F0=FDm kadar=FDyla istedi=F0iniz bu de=F0il.
    >
    >T=FCm bu bilgileri de=F0il de =F6rne=F0in sadece ilk alan=FD 1 olanlar=FD=
     =E7ekmek
    >isterseniz =FEunu yapabilirsiniz:
    >
    >select b,c,d from Tablo where a =3D 1
    >
    >bu size =FE=F6yle bir sonu=E7 d=F6nd=FCrecektir:
    >
    >234
    >555
    >255
    >
    >dahasonra select b,c,d from tablo where a =3D 2 diyerek te a s=FCtunu 2
    >olanlar=FD =E7ekersiniz. pek optimize bir y=F6ntem say=FDlmaz ama akl=FDma=
     bu
    >geldi...
    >
    >Mon, May 26, 2003 at 02:12:18PM +0300 Tarihinde aydinsinan@ttnet.net.tr=20
    >Demi=FEki :
    > > simdiden tesekkurler..
    > > ---
    > > veri tabani soyle.
    > > sutun > a b c d
    > > 1 2 3 4
    > > 1 5 5 5
    > > 1 2 5 5
    > > 2 3 2 3
    > >
    > > ben satirlari cektigimde mysqlden soyle cekebiliyorum.
    > > 1 2 3 4
    > > 1 5 5 5
    > > 1 2 5 5
    > > 2 3 2 3
    > >
    > > ama benim istegim soyle.
    > > zaten ( 1 ) cogu satirda var. niye durmadan onu da cagiriyoruz ki...=20
    > soyle olmasini istiyorum.
    > >
    > > 1
    > > 2 3 4
    > > 5 5 5
    > > 2 5 5
    > > ----
    > > 2
    > > 3 2 3
    > >
    > > sanirim altabildim.
    > > bir tablo icinde ayni degiskenleri bir grup altinda toplayip. veri=20
    > tabanindan cektigimizde gereksiz yere her tabloda ayni verinin=20
    > olmamamisini istiyorum.
    > >
    > > tesekkurler. kolay gelsin.
    > >
    > >
    >
    >--
    >Sevgi Sayg=FD Linux
    >###########################################################################=
    #####
    >: The following (relative to AutoSplit 1.03) attempts to please everyone
    >: and perhaps pleases no one:
    >
    >I think that's way cool.
    > -- Larry Wall in <199709292015.NAA09627@wall.org>
    >###########################################################################=
    #####
    >Tongu=E7 Yumruk
    >
    >-- Attached file included as plaintext by Ecartis --
    >
    >-----BEGIN PGP SIGNATURE-----
    >Version: GnuPG v1.2.1 (GNU/Linux)
    >
    >iD8DBQE+0fuw1xWu4MLSyoYRApanAJ0d7ZqgGHDMFJeU6JTqulSqU57CpACfW/3v
    >lXgeuQDL3A1xaUJGF8AG858=3D
    >=3Dq8pA
    >-----END PGP SIGNATURE-----


  • Next message: A. Murat EREN: "[linux-programlama] Re: Gruplama"

    ---------

    Bu arsiv hypermail 2.1.6 tarafindan uretilmistir.